TRANSPORTATION


sEasidE shuttlE this electric shuttle circles the core of Carpinteria, catch it beachside, downtown, and at the shopping centers. Running seven days a week, the shuttle’s fare is 25 cents, one way. www.sbmtd.gov, (805) 963-3364.


mtd bus


Santa Barbara Metropolitan District’s lines 20 and 21X provide east/west transportation in Carpinteria and travel to Santa Barbara. Regular one- way fare is $1.25, 6 a.m. to 10:30 p.m., seven days a week. www.sbmtd.gov, (805) 963-3364.


amtRak the unmanned train station is at linden Avenue and Sixth Street. Service includes daily northbound trains to San luis obispo and southbound trains to San Diego. www.amtrak.com, (800) uSA-RAil.


saNta baRbaRa aiRbus Charter buses to los Angeles international Airport leave Casitas Plaza on multiple trips daily. Fares start at $44, one way. www.santabarbaraairbus.com, (805) 964-7759.
